Earth's lower mantle—which makes up most of the Earth, from a depth of about 670 to 2700 km—is believed to be composed primarily of magnesium silicate (MgSiO 3) in the perovskite structure and magnesiowustite (Mg,Fe)O, and several less abundant phases. Knowing the proportions of these minerals …
